Abstract
A modular computer system is provided. In one embodiment, the system includes a computer server having a first printed circuit assembly disposed within a first housing and an expansion connector. The computer server is configured to be coupled to a modular expansion unit via the expansion connector to convert the computer server from a base configuration to an expanded configuration. In various embodiments, the expanded configuration may provide additional processing power, additional memory, or the like. A method of assembling a modular computer system is also provided.

12. A modular device comprising:
-
an expansion chassis configured to be mounted to a housing of a computer server, the expansion chassis comprising a connector aperture and an alignment aperture spaced from the connector aperture; a printed circuit assembly coupled to the expansion chassis; a scalability connector connected to the printed circuit assembly and configured to be coupled through the connector aperture to a mating connector of the computer server to facilitate direct electrical communication between the printed circuit assembly and the computer server; and a guide pin disposed on the printed circuit assembly, the guide pin extending through the alignment aperture of the expansion chassis and configured to extend through an aperture in the computer server to facilitate alignment of the scalability connector with the mating connector of the computer server. - View Dependent Claims (13, 14, 15)

16. A method of assembling a modular device, the method comprising:
-
providing a computer server, the computer server including a housing and a first circuit assembly disposed within the housing; externally expanding the computer server with an expansion unit via mechanical and electrical connectors mating between the computer server and the expansion unit; wherein externally expanding the computer server comprises; securing a modular chassis to the exterior of the housing, the modular chassis configured to receive a second circuit assembly; aligning at least one guide feature of the second circuit assembly with at least one mating feature of the modular chassis; securing the second circuit assembly to the modular chassis; electrically connecting the second circuit assembly to the first circuit assembly via first and second scalability connectors disposed on the first and second circuit assemblies, respectively; and wherein securing the second circuit assembly comprises rotating a handle disposed on the second circuit assembly from a first position to a second position such that the handle engages a retaining feature of the modular chassis to effect electrical connection of the second circuit assembly to the first circuit assembly. - View Dependent Claims (17, 18)
